AlgorithmWatch receives core funding from the Schöpflin Foundation

The Schöpflin Foundation will support the work of AlgorithmWatch over the next three years. We will use the funding to advance and implement AlgorithmWatch’s fundraising strategy and to sharpen our advocacy positions in order to communicate our goals clearly and effectively to journalists, political and private sector stakeholders, and the general public.
